John Boyd Avis

Judge, U.S. District Court for the District of New Jersey

Appointed by President Herbert Hoover in 1929 and confirmed by voice vote, John Boyd Avis was a Judge on the U.S. District Court for the District of New Jersey. Sources: FJC Biographical Directory · Senate confirmation, October 2, 1929
